Synopsis

UNIX achieved its widespread propagation, its penetration of the UNIX history university domain, and its reach into research and industry due to its early dissemination by AT&T to all interested parties at almost no cost and as source code. UNIX's present functionality emanated not just from AT&T developers but also from external developers who used the product and contributed their own further developments, which they then put at AT&T's disposal. (Consider the contributions of the University of California at Berkeley, for example.) With the rising commercialization of UNIX by AT&T (now by Novell) since 1983, such creative and cooperative further development became increasingly restricted, and UNIX source code today has become unaffordably expensive and scarcely accessible. Linux provides interested computer scientists and us"ers with a system that revives the old UNIX tradition: Linux is available for free, and everyone is heartily invited (but not obliged) to free & participatory contribute to its further development. Since Linux runs on PC systems, it has begun to penetrate the workrooms of many computer science students and computer freaks.

Synopsis

"With Linux, a system has become available to the computing community that lives in the tradition and true spirit of Unix" (foreword by J. Gulbins). Linux is a relatively new public domain Unix system for PCs which has emerged as a viable alternative to commercial Unix systems. It turns a 386/486 PC into a Unix workstation with performance. This book introduces the concepts and features of Linux and explains how to install and configure the system. It. describes the features and services of the Internet which have been instrumental in the rapid development and wide distribution of Linux. It focuses on the Linux graphics' interface, its network capability and its extended tools, And it gives an overview of the wide range of shareware applications available for Linux.
